DECLARE_IUNKNOWN (Windows CE 5.0)

Send Feedback

This macro declares the three methods of the base interface for a new interface.

#define DECLARE_IUNKNOWN

Remarks

When you create a new interface, it must derive from IUnknown, which has three methods: QueryInterface, AddRef, and Release. This macro simplifies the declaration process by declaring each of these methods for the new interface.
